Word: Irate

Speech Type: Adjective

Etymology:

mid 19th century: from Latin iratus, from ira ‘anger’

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ling: ʌɪˈreɪt
Dialects: British English
Definition:

feeling or characterized by great anger

Short Definition:

feeling or characterized by great anger

Examples:
  • a barrage of irate letters
